How they compare
Denmark currently reports 15,330 against 10,582 in Finland, a difference of 4,748.
That makes Denmark's figure about 1.4 times Finland's.
Across all 17 years both countries report, Denmark has been ahead every year.
Denmark ranks 12th and Finland ranks 15th of 31 countries.
Denmark has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Denmark | Finland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 9,011 | 6,240 | 2,771 | Denmark |
| 2000s | 12,370 | 8,361 | 4,009 | Denmark |
| 2010s | 15,285 | 10,413 | 4,872 | Denmark |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
